Express 4√90 in simplest radical form.

ANSWER


\text{12}\sqrt[]{10}

Step-by-step explanation

We want to find the simplest radical form of 4√90.

To do this, we have to reduce the number in the square root in factor form and then reduce it with the square root.

We have:


\begin{gathered} 4\sqrt[]{90} \\ \Rightarrow\text{ 4 }\cdot\text{ }\sqrt[]{\text{9 }\cdot\text{ 10}}\text{ = 4 }\cdot\text{ }\sqrt[]{3\cdot\text{ 3 }\cdot\text{ 10}} \\ \Rightarrow\text{ 4 }\cdot\text{ 3 }\cdot\text{ }\sqrt[]{10} \\ \Rightarrow\text{ 12}\sqrt[]{10} \end{gathered}

That is the simplest radical form.
